Renovation Framing in Kansas City, KS

Renovation framing services involve the construction and modification of the structural framework within existing buildings or new projects. This service covers a variety of projects such as interior wall removal or addition, basement finishing, room conversions, and other interior modifications that require precise framing work. Property owners typically seek these services to update or expand living spaces, improve functionality, or prepare a property for further renovations. Understanding the scope of framing work needed, the materials involved, and how it integrates with the overall renovation plan can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ting services.

Before requesting renovation framing, property owners should consider the specific goals of the project, including any structural changes or load-bearing requirements. It's also useful to understand the timeline, the types of framing materials used, and how the work will impact other aspects of the renovation process. Clarifying these details can ensure that the framing services align with the overall project plan and meet the structural needs of the property. Proper planning and communication can contribute to a smooth renovation experience and a successful outcome.

Project Types

Common Renovation Framing Jobs

Interior wall framing - provides the structural support needed for room layouts and renovations.

Exterior wall framing - creates the framework for new or replacement siding and insulation.

Room additions - involves framing for expanding living spaces such as bedrooms, kitchens, or garages.

Basement framing - prepares underground areas for finishing or remodeling projects.

Custom framing solutions - tailored frameworks for unique architectural features or design elements.

Structural reinforcement - strengthens existing frameworks to ensure safety and stability.

FAQ

Renovation Framing Questions

What is renovation framing? Renovation framing involves constructing or modifying the structural framework of a building to support new or altered interior spaces.

What types of projects require framing services? Projects such as basement finishing, room additions, wall removals, and remodeling often need framing to ensure structural integrity.

How does renovation framing impact the overall construction process? Proper framing provides a solid foundation for finishes and fixtures, helping to ensure safety and durability in the renovated space.

What materials are commonly used for renovation framing? Wood and metal are the most common materials, chosen based on the project requirements and building codes.
